Tirana International Airport Nene Tereza (IATA: TIA, ICAO: LATI), commonly known as Rinas Airport, is Albania's main international gateway. Located 17 km northwest of Tirana city center, the airport serves over 3 million passengers annually. The drive from Rinas Airport (TIA) to Tirana city center is straightforward and takes 20-30 minutes via the SH60 highway. The route is well-signposted in Latin alphabet, making navigation easy even for first-time visitors. Right-hand traffic applies throughout Albania.
Exit the airport and follow signs for "Tirane" / "Tirana". You'll join the SH60 (Rinas-Tirana Highway), a modern dual carriageway that connects the airport directly to the capital. The road is in excellent condition with clear lane markings. Speed limit is 80-90 km/h on this section.
As you approach Tirana, the highway becomes Boulevard Deshmoret e Kombit, the main north-south artery through the city center. Follow signs for "Qender" (center) or your specific destination. Parking in central Tirana can be challenging - look for paid parking zones (blue lines) or use hotel parking if available.

Albania follows right-hand traffic rules similar to most of Europe. Road infrastructure has improved significantly in recent years, especially main highways (A1 Tirana-Durres, SH1 to Shkoder). However, rural roads and mountain passes can be narrow with limited signage - drive cautiously outside major routes.
Petrol stations abundant in Tirana, Durres, and along main highways. Major brands: Kastrati, Lukoil, Tamoil. Many stations open 24 hours on main routes. Rural areas have fewer options - fill up in towns before mountain drives. Unleaded petrol (benzine) and diesel (naft) widely available. LPG less common. Credit cards accepted at most stations near Tirana Airport and on motorways.
Fuel prices in Albania are moderate by European standards. Check current rates but expect around EUR 1.50-1.70/liter for unleaded petrol. Full-to-full fuel policy standard for Tirana Airport car rentals - you receive car with full tank and return it full to avoid refueling charges.
Albania has limited toll roads. Main toll section: A1 motorway Tirana-Durres (around 200 ALL / EUR 2). Payment at toll booths - cash accepted, cards at some. Most other major roads free. New highway sections may introduce tolls - check for updates. Your rental car doesn't require special toll devices - pay at booths as you go.
Tirana Airport offers both short-term and long-term parking directly at terminal. Rates clearly posted - short-term expensive, long-term cheaper for multi-day. In Tirana city, street parking uses blue lines (paid zones) and white lines (free but limited). Download "Park Tirana" app for easy payment. Underground car parks available in city center (paid). Never block yellow lines or driveways - towing enforced.
Returning your rental car at Tirana International Airport is simple. Follow signs for "Airport" and then "Car Rental Return" as you approach the terminal. The rental car park is clearly marked and adjacent to departures level - you cannot miss it.
Park in the designated rental car area (look for your company's signs or any available spot in the rental section). Lock the car, gather all belongings, and walk to the rental desk in arrivals hall (same location as pickup). Hand over keys, complete quick vehicle inspection with staff, and receive confirmation. Process takes 5-10 minutes if no damage noted.
Allow at least 2.5-3 hours before your flight departure for car return, check-in, and security. Tirana Airport is small and efficient, but early arrival recommended during summer peak when queues longer. If returning outside desk hours (late night/early morning), ask about key drop procedures at pickup - some companies offer drop boxes.
